Transaction 378655a561ce011ed315b2797b762eca0b92584fdb75522ba7e23e9739eea844
1 Input
1 Output
-
378655a561ce011ed315b2797b762eca0b92584fdb75522ba7e23e9739eea844:0
- value
- 340872
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17d8f11c403d83c81c97399feb0eedaf8101c0fe OP_EQUAL
- address
- 33s7MLcXnnUsdR7hHiRKEdyC9EYqJgJyow